Sports Conditioning Specialist

The Sports Conditioning Specialist (SCS) is an industry recognized title for coaches and trainers working with athletes at the amateur, collegiate or professional level. The SCS is certified to design sports specific training programs for athletes that will improve power, speed, agility, and overall performance while reducing injury and speeding recovery.

The SCS course curriculum includes:

  • Sport Specific Theory
  • Athlete Assessment
  • Injury Prevention
  • Dynamic Warm-up
  • Training for Speed
  • Quickness, Acceleration and Deceleration
  • Training for Strength and Power
  • Agility and Coordination
  • Periodization
  • Rest and Recovery
  • Rehabilitation
  • Performance Nutrition
  • Trainer and Coach Ethics

Sports Conditioning Specialist Application Requirements:

  • Must possess a current CFT certification (or) Bachelor’s degree in Exercise and Wellness
  • Must be 18 years of age
  • American Heart Association CPR certification (Health Care Provider level) (or) Emergency Medical Technician certification
  • Completed SCS Student Application Form

 

*All Sports Conditioning Specialist students are required to pass a written and practical examination with a cumulative grade of 80% or greater.
